
Cost of Hill Clearing in Golden
The cost of hill clearing in Golden, CO can vary significantly depending on several factors. This process involves removing vegetation, rocks, and other obstacles from hilly or sloped land to prepare it for construction, landscaping, or other purposes. Understanding the factors that influence these costs and the common tasks involved can help you budget more effectively for your project.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Slope Gradient: Steeper slopes require more specialized equipment and labor.
- Vegetation Density: Heavily wooded or overgrown areas take more time and resources to clear.
- Soil Type: Rocky or clay-heavy soils are more challenging and costly to work with.
- Accessibility: Remote or difficult-to-reach locations can increase transportation and labor costs.
- Permit Requirements: Local regulations may require permits, adding to the overall cost.
- Environmental Considerations: Costs may rise if there are protected species or habitats that need special handling.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ost in Golden, CO |
---|---|
Basic Vegetation Clearing | $1,500 - $3,000 per acre |
Tree Removal | $300 - $700 per tree |
Rock and Debris Removal | $50 - $150 per hour |
Soil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 per acre |
Erosion Control Measures | $500 - $2,000 per project |
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
